第二次编译Linux内核2.6.21.5
(2007-07-12 21:30:16)
采用网上推荐的一个针对Dell 640m
labtop的配置,定制成功,但在启动时无法加载我的windows分区,提示的错误是:
Unable to load NLS charset gb2312
于是重新make xconfig搜索nls,加上对gb2312的支持。
===============================
重新启动机器后,windows下的ntfs分区能正常挂载了。
另外还有问题,就是启动后所有X窗口无标题栏,在模拟终端下无法输入字符
====================================
在原始状态下,配置了三维效果,故而出现上面的问题,在原内核下去掉了这个功能,问题解决了。在模拟终端下也能输入字符了,但是随之而来的问题是如何再次开启呢?在内核里面什么地方没有配置上呢?
三维效果配置,在内核配置中启用以下选项:
Device Drivers-->Character devices-->Direct Rendering Manager
(XFree86 4.1.0 and higher DRI support) (DRM)-->Intel 830M, 845G,
852GM, 855GM, 865G-->i915 driver (DRM_I915)
现在遇到的问题是我的laptop内置的触摸板不能用,没有反应,应该如何解决呢?
=====================================
有网友做了这样的一个解决方法,在内核中编译上PS/2
Mouse(我加载的是模块),启动后modprobe -r psmouse再modprobe
psmose,然后就能用了,在发出这修改贴时,我已将ps/2
mouse编译到内核内部了。看看重新启动后会不会不用这么输入命令。
终于能用我的读卡器了,寻找了N个外文贴子,得到的解决方法:
首先:lspci查看有没有读卡设备,会有如下信息在里面
Class 0805: Ricoh Co Ltd R5C822 SD/SDIO/MMC/MS/MSPro Host Adapter
(rev 19)
然后:手动加载模块modprobe sdhci
运行fdisk -l 会查看到对应的SD卡信息了
然后挂载手动的mount上就可以了。
分享:
喜欢
0
赠金笔
加载中,请稍候......
评论加载中,请稍候...
发评论
登录名: 密码: 找回密码 注册记住登录状态
昵 称:
评论并转载此博文
发评论
以上网友发言只代表其个人观点,不代表新浪网的观点或立场。